CHS and beam grow partnership to welcome industry newcomers at CHS Birmingham this October

This year, attendees registering for CHS Birmingham will be able to opt in for a free ‘beam Buddy’ – a chance to be paired with a beam-approved industry professional. The Buddy System will help visitors:

  • Navigate the show with confidence.
  • Get the insider tips you won’t find in the show guide.
  • Meet the right people – genuine introductions, not just business card swaps.
  • Feel more comfortable networking, whether they’re brand new, flying solo, or switching roles.

The initiative kicks off the night before CHS Birmingham at the pre-event drinks reception at Sandbox VR, where beam representatives will be in attendance. Those who’ve registered for a beam Buddy will be identifiable by beam representatives, making it easy for them to network and be introduced to others even before the main event begins.

beam Buddy Station will be positioned near registration at CHS Birmingham, where members of the beam board will be on hand to greet attendees, answer questions, and help newcomers connect with the right exhibitors and peers.

The Buddy System if perfect for anyone who is:

  • New to CHS or the events industry.
  • Attending alone and wanting to meet people.
  • Looking for new contacts after switching jobs.
  • Simply wanting to feel less awkward about networking.
